Job Description

About the Company Our client is a leading global live-streaming platform with over 450 million registered users worldwide, operating in a rapidly growing industry projected to exceed $240 billion in the coming years. The company’s B2C platform, built on world-class video streaming technology, empowers millions of creators around the world to broadcast live content, engage with their audiences, and monetize their talents. With a team of over 500 professionals globally, the company fosters a culture of innovation, learning, and continuous growth.

Job Responsibility

  • Manage Relational and NoSQL databases across multiple product lifecycle environments — from development to mission-critical production systems
  • Configure and maintain database servers and load balancers, ensuring optimal performance, availability, and security
  • Participate in on-call rotations, handle incident escalations, analyze and resolve issues in real-time
  • Automate and streamline regular processes, track issues, and maintain documentation
  • Assist developers with query optimization and schema design improvements
  • Perform scheduled maintenance and support release deployment activities
  • Support data migrations between different database systems

Requirements

  • 5+ years of experience managing and optimizing high-load, highly available MySQL or PostgreSQL databases in production environments
  • Strong knowledge of Linux operating systems
  • Experience working with cloud platforms (preferably GCP)
  • Hands-on experience with Terraform and Git
  • Proven expertise in performance tuning, optimization, and troubleshooting using monitoring tools
  • Solid understanding of web application architecture and its interaction with databases
  • Team player with strong analytical and problem-solving skills
  • Ability to work under pressure and handle production-critical issues

Nice to have

  • Experience with ProxySQL or MySQL Orchestrator
  • Familiarity with Debezium or Kafka
  • Experience with SaltStack
  • Knowledge of ScyllaDB or Aerospike
  • Experience working with Java application stacks (Spring, Hibernate)
  • Upper-intermediate level of English
